About the Opportunity

This postdoctoral position offers an opportunity to conduct leading-edge research in embedded security with applications to healthcare and medical device cybersecurity. The role emphasizes hands-on experimental research, leadership in project execution, and fostering a safe and productive laboratory environment. The appointment is for one year with the possibility of renewal based on performance and availability of sponsored research funding.

Key Responsibilities

Lead research projects in embedded systems security under the supervision of the PI, including proposal development and preparation of high-quality publications in top computer security, privacy, embedded systems, sensing, and networking venues.

Pursue research topics such as protecting embedded systems from vulnerabilities rooted in sensor physics, studying the impact of physical signals (e.g., acoustics, lasers, electromagnetic emissions) on AI and sensing systems, and innovating hardware-software co-design for privacy and integrity.

Mentor undergraduate and graduate students in experimental design, data analysis, paper writing, and professional development; provide apprenticeship-style training in laboratory methods and embedded security research.

Support project management by tracking milestones and deadlines, assisting with acquisition of laboratory resources, preparing project updates, and coordinating with the PI on active research activities.

Contribute to the intellectual community of the Archimedes Center by helping organize seminars, workshops, retreats, and research reading groups.

Foster an inclusive lab culture, promote collaboration, and encourage shared learning among team members.
